Transaction 7038de4655f73ebb7a4ee5b4849c78f16b4eba69512715ffdf80bf59b28ca14e
2 Input
2 Outputs
- 7038de4655f73ebb7a4ee5b4849c78f16b4eba69512715ffdf80bf59b28ca14e:0
- 7038de4655f73ebb7a4ee5b4849c78f16b4eba69512715ffdf80bf59b28ca14e:1
value 420561
address 31oyeYgozPuGchmHhBmst5PPBQLqPY9HWs
value 457399
address 1PGaqSsijjxTmkS4josoxoyAgFxrGQKWaP